icon Dominion Files Lawsuit to Confirm Right to Construct Cove Point Natural Gas Liquefaction Project (2012/5/18)
- Agreement specifically permits all planned activities - Project offers significant economic benefits while using existing infrastructure to minimize environmental impact May 18, 2012 RICHMOND, Va., May 18, 2012 /PRNewswire/ -- Dominion (NYSE: D) today filed a lawsuit to confirm its right to construct a natural gas liquefaction project at its Cove Point liquefied natural gas terminal in Lusby, Md. The company filed a complaint for declaratory judgment in response to an erroneous claim by the Sierra Club that the club has the authority to block the project.
